How to Choose the Perfect Sofa
Selecting the right sofa involves more than just picking a color. Start by considering your lifestyle: Do you have kids or pets? Do you love hosting movie nights? Your answers will guide you toward durable fabrics, easy-clean surfaces, and the right level of firmness. Next, measure your space carefully, accounting for doorways and hallways. A sectional might be perfect for large families, while a compact two-seater suits smaller apartments. Finally, think about the sofa’s primary function—will it be used for lounging, napping, or formal seating? This determines the cushion fill and back support you need.
Sizes and Configurations
Sofas come in various sizes, from loveseats to sprawling sectionals. For tight spaces, a 2-seater or an L-shape with a chaise can maximize seating without overwhelming the room. If you have a larger area, consider a 4-seater or a modular set that you can reconfigure as your needs change. Always measure twice and use painter’s tape to outline the sofa’s footprint on your floor. Don’t forget to leave at least 18 inches of walkway space. Modular sofas are particularly versatile—you can add or remove sections to fit your layout perfectly.
Materials and Durability
The fabric and frame determine your sofa’s longevity and comfort. Chenille and performance fabrics are soft yet sturdy, resisting stains and wear. For outdoor or high-traffic areas, acrylic cushions are water-resistant and fade-proof. Memory foam offers superior support and contours to your body, making it ideal for those who love to sink in. Always check the frame material—hardwood frames are more durable than particleboard. If you have pets, look for tightly woven fabrics that resist snags and are easy to vacuum.
Styles and Aesthetics
Your sofa should reflect your personal style and complement your existing decor. Neutral tones like beige and green are timeless and versatile, allowing you to change accent pillows and throws with the seasons. Modular designs offer a modern, clean look, while outdoor teak sets bring a touch of nature to your patio. Consider the silhouette: low-profile sofas feel contemporary, while taller backs offer more support. Don’t be afraid to mix textures—a plush cushion on a sleek frame adds depth and interest.
Caring for Your Sofa
Proper care extends the life of your sofa. Vacuum regularly to remove dust and debris, and address spills immediately with a mild cleaner. For fabric sofas, check the manufacturer’s instructions—some cushions have removable, washable covers. Rotate cushions weekly to ensure even wear. Keep your sofa out of direct sunlight to prevent fading, and fluff pillows to maintain their shape. With a little attention, your sofa will stay beautiful for years to come.
